Introduction

In an era of rapid global development, effective Public Financial Management (PFM) is critical for driving progress towards the Sustainable Development Goals (SDGs). Governments, institutions, and stakeholders require a strategic approach to budget allocation, fiscal transparency, and resource mobilization to ensure sustainable economic growth and social development. Public Financial Management (PFM) for Achieving Sustainable Development Goals (SDGs) Training Course equips participants with practical tools to enhance budget efficiency, strengthen financial accountability, and link fiscal policies directly to SDG outcomes.

The training delves into the integration of policy planning, financial reporting, and performance monitoring, fostering a results-oriented approach that promotes good governance, transparency, and accountability. Participants will gain insights into innovative PFM practices, risk management strategies, and data-driven decision-making, empowering them to optimize public resources and deliver measurable impact on national and global development targets.
